Oklahoma in Historical Photographs presents a visual history of one of the most historically significant states of the American West through carefully selected archival photographs dating primarily from the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ries.

The images document the transformation of Oklahoma from Indian Territory and Oklahoma Territory into a modern American state. Indigenous communities, military posts, frontier settlements, the Land Run of 1889, early Oklahoma City and Tulsa, railroads, agriculture, the rise of the petroleum industry, the Great Depression, and Route 66 are presented through authentic historical photographs drawn from major public archives and historical collections.
